The launch of GIG and SCL is postponed indefinitely.
Aviação - Voo da Qatar para o Rio é adiado e ainda não tem data - Notícia - Turismo Google translator: Despite information about the start of Qatar Airways' Santiago-Rio-Doha flight to early 2018, the company informs that the operation is delayed due to the availability of aircraft, with no scheduled start date. The company intends to use the A350 in the connection, in partnership with Latam Airlines, but it still does not have the plane available. Qatar Airways says however that the flight is confirmed and a date will be announced as soon as the aircraft issue is resolved. The company from Qatar flies daily from Sao Paulo to Doha, with extension to Buenos Aires. |

The following should be loaded over the next week or so:
HTY 3x/week A320 eff 04APR18 JMK 4x/week A320 eff 28MAY18 AGP 4x/week B788 eff 04JUN18 BJV 2x/week A320 eff 12JUN18 AYT 2x/week A320 eff 13JUN18 LIS 4x/week B788 eff 01SEP18 HTY is Iskenderun, Turkey's very own Alexandria BJV is Bodrum AYT is of course Antalya - it's a major airport with something like 25 million passengers a year (OK, lot's of them carried on charter flights) JMK is Mykonos, an odd choice. Perhaps al Baker has a holiday home there .... :eek: It's about time Lisbon was on the network. |
